This small sign is affixed to the front of the Plaza Methodist Church at El Pueblo de Los Angeles, in downtown Los Angeles CA.

The sign reads as follows:

"PLAZA METHODIST CHURCH
1925-1926

This church is located on the site of the Tapia/Olvera adobe, which served as an early service building for the United Methodist Church mission in Los Angeles. The Methodist Church was also the founding agent in Southern California for Goodwill industries. The Adobe was torn down in 1917 and, nine years later, architects Train and Williams completed this Churrigeresque style church. The building was altered in the 1960s."
